| Standard Name | Gex1p 1 |
|---|---|
| Systematic Name | Ycl073cp |
| ORF Classification | Verified |
| Description | Proton:glutathione antiporter localized to the vacuolar and plasma membranes; imports glutathione from the vacuole and exports it through the plasma membrane; has a role in resistance to oxidative stress and modulation of the PKA pathway (1, 2) |
| Name Description | Glutathione EXchanger 1 |
